Logistics Lead - Warehouse
Job DetailsDescriptionThe Logistics Lead provides working leadership and support to the Warehouse Team. The Logistics Lead will entail daily oversight of shipping, slotting, inventory control, warehouse cleanliness and organization, and company material handling assets and systems. The Logistics Lead directs the physical, storage, movement, internal distribution and outbound shipments of all components, materials, and finished goods.
